Оперативный обмен данными между конфигурациями или базами данных — это рутинная, но критически важная задача для любого администратора 1С:Предприятие. Файлы с расширением .dt представляют собой универсальный формат выгрузки и загрузки информационной базы, позволяющий переносить метаданные, справочники, документы и регистры. Часто необходимость импорта возникает при переезде на новый сервер, создании тестовой копии для разработки или консолидации данных из филиалов.

Процесс загрузки не всегда проходит гладко: пользователи сталкиваются с ошибками монопольного режима, нехваткой прав доступа или проблемами совместимости версий платформ. Корректное выполнение процедуры требует не только знания последовательности действий в интерфейсе, но и понимания того, как система управляет блокировками данных в момент восстановления. В этой статье мы детально разберем все этапы: от подготовки окружения до верификации загруженной информации.

Прежде чем приступать к, убедитесь, что у вас есть актуальная резервная копия целевой базы. Загрузка файла .dt полностью заменяет содержимое базы данными из файла, и откатить изменения без бэкапа будет невозможно. Мы рассмотрим как работу через графический интерфейс конфигуратора, так и тонкости настройки прав доступа, которые часто становятся скрытым барьером для успешного завершения операции.

Подготовка среды и проверка прав доступа

Первым шагом перед началом работы является обеспечение монопольного доступа к базе данных. Система не позволит выполнить загрузку, если к базе подключены другие пользователи или если запущены фоновые задания. Необходимо убедиться, что все сеансы завершены корректно. Для этого администратор может использовать консоль сервера или утилиты управления кластером, чтобы принудительно завершить активные соединения, если штатный выход пользователей невозможен.

Критически важным аспектом является уровень привилегий учетной записи, под которой выполняется вход. Обычный пользователь без прав администратора базы данных не увидит соответствующих пунктов меню или получит отказ в доступе при попытке выполнения операции. Права администратора должны быть выданы явно через список пользователей базы или назначены на уровне операционной системы для файловых вариантов хранения.

⚠️ Внимание: При работе с файловыми базами на сетевых ресурсах убедитесь, что у вашей учетной записи Windows есть полные права на чтение и запись в папку с базой данных. Отсутствие прав доступа к файлу 1Cv8.1CD приведет к ошибке еще до начала процесса загрузки.

Также стоит проверить свободное место на диске. Процесс загрузки .dt может временно требовать объема, превышающего размер самого файла выгрузки, так как система создает временные структуры и журналы транзакций. Недостаток места может привести к повреждению файлов базы и необходимости длительного восстановления.

☑️ Готовность к загрузке

Выполнено: 0 / 4

Запуск конфигуратора в монопольном режиме

Для выполнения операции импорта необходимо запустить платформу в специальном режиме. В окне запуска 1С:Предприятие выберите нужную базу из списка и установите галочку Конфигуратор. Ниже, в дополнительных параметрах, обязательно отметьте пункт Монопольный режим. Игнорирование этого требования является самой распространенной причиной неудачи процедуры.

После нажатия кнопки ОК система попытается захватить базу данных. Если появится сообщение о том, что база занята другими пользователями, процесс не начнется. В таком случае следует вернуться к предыдущему этапу и убедиться, что все фоновые процессы, включая агенты сервера или регламентные задания, остановлены.

Интерфейс конфигуратора отличается от режима предприятия отсутствием многих пользовательских функций, но предоставляет полный доступ к структуре метаданных и инструментам администрирования. Именно здесь расположены ключевые команды для управления данными. Запуск в монопольном режиме гарантирует, что никакие внешние процессы не смогут изменить структуру базы в момент записи новых данных из файла.

💡

Если вы работаете с клиент-серверным вариантом, монопольный режим блокирует подключения для всех пользователей кластера. Планируйте загрузку на время наименьшей активности, например, в ночные часы или выходные.

Пошаговая инструкция по загрузке файла

После успешного открытия базы в конфигураторе перейдите в главное меню. Найдите пункт Администрирование и выберите в выпадающем списке опцию Выгрузить информационную базу.... Несмотря на название пункта, в открывшемся диалоговом окне вы найдете кнопку для обратной операции — загрузки. Интерфейс может незначительно отличаться в разных версиях платформы, но логика остается неизменной.

В диалоговом окне выберите файл с расширением .dt, который необходимо импортировать. Система предложит подтвердить действие, предупредив о том, что текущие данные будут заменены. Это момент истины: после подтверждения процесс станет необратимым без наличия внешнего бэкапа. Алгоритм загрузки включает чтение файла, проверку целостности структур и последовательную запись объектов в таблицу базы данных.

  • 📂 Выберите пункт меню Администрирование в верхней панели.
  • 💾 Нажмите кнопку Загрузить информационную базу в открывшемся окне.
  • 🔍 Укажите путь к файлу .dt через проводник.
  • ✅ Подтвердите начало процесса и дождитесь сообщения об успехе.

Длительность процесса напрямую зависит от размера файла и скорости дисковой подсистемы сервера. Для баз объемом в несколько гигабайт операция может занять от нескольких минут до часа. В это время интерфейс может «зависнуть» — это нормальное поведение, прерывать процесс принудительно категорически не рекомендуется.

📊 Какой вариант базы вы используете чаще?
Файловый на локальном диске
Файловый на сетевой папке
Клиент-серверный (SQL)
Облачный сервис 1С

Особенности работы с различными версиями платформы

Совместимость файлов выгрузки между разными релизами платформы 1С:Предприятие — вопрос, требующий особого внимания. Как правило, загрузка данных из старой версии платформы в новую проходит без проблем, так как новые версии поддерживают обратную совместимость структур данных. Однако обратный сценарий (загрузка .dt из версии 8.3.20 в версию 8.3.10) может привести к ошибкам или потере данных, если в файле присутствуют объекты, не поддерживаемые старой платформой.

Конфликты версий часто проявляются на этапе обновления конфигурации после загрузки данных. Если файл был выгружен из базы с обновленной конфигурацией, а вы загружаете его в базу со старой версией метаданных, система потребует провести обновление конфигурации базы данных. Этот процесс также требует монопольного доступа и может занять значительное время.

Сценарий Версия источника Версия приемника Риск ошибок
Обновление платформы 8.3.15 8.3.22 Низкий
Откат версии 8.3.22 8.3.15 Высокий
Перенос между редакциями Бухгалтерия 3.0 УТ 11 Критический
Одинаковые версии 8.3.20 8.3.20 Минимальный

При работе с различными редакциями конфигураций (например, перенос данных из «Управления торговлей» в «Бухгалтерию») простая загрузка .dt невозможна без предварительной конвертации данных. Файл выгрузки содержит специфические объекты метаданных, которые просто не существуют в другой конфигурации, что вызовет ошибку структуры.

Что делать при ошибке «Версия файла не поддерживается»?

В этом случае необходимо либо обновить платформу 1С на целевом сервере до версии не ниже той, с которой была сделана выгрузка, либо попросить отправителя сделать выгрузку в более старом формате, если такая опция доступна в его версии конфигуратора.

Типичные ошибки и методы их устранения

Даже при соблюдении всех инструкций могут возникать технические сбои. Одной из самых частых проблем является ошибка «База данных занята» или «Не удалось установить монопольный режим». Это часто связано с тем, что некоторые процессы (например, фоновые обработки или зависшие сеансы) не отображаются в списке активных пользователей, но удерживают блокировки на уровне СУБД.

Другая распространенная ситуация — ошибка целостности файла .dt. Если файл был скачан по нестабильному каналу связи или скопирован с поврежденного носителя, контрольные суммы не сойдутся, и загрузка прервется на начальном этапе. В логах событий Windows или в журнале регистрации в этом случае появятся записи о нарушении структуры файла.

  • 🚫 Ошибка доступа к файлу: проверьте антивирус и права NTFS.
  • ⏳ Таймаут соединения: увеличьте время ожидания в настройках сервера.
  • 📉 Нехватка ресурсов: освободите оперативную память и место на диске.
  • 🔐 Ошибка прав: убедитесь, что вы вошли под администратором.

Для диагностики проблем полезно включить ведение технологического журнала (ТЖ). Это позволит увидеть детальный стек вызовов в момент возникновения ошибки. Анализ ТЖ требует определенных навыков, но часто является единственным способом понять истинную причину сбоя, когда стандартные сообщения слишком общие.

⚠️ Внимание: Интерфейсы и названия пунктов меню могут незначительно меняться в зависимости от конкретного релиза платформы 1С:Предприятие. Если вы не находите указанную кнопку, воспользуйтесь поиском по меню или обратитесь к справке, вызываемой клавишей F1.

💡

Большинство ошибок при загрузке связаны не с самим файлом, а с блокировками со стороны других процессов или недостаточными правами доступа учетной записи.

Пост-обработка и проверка целостности данных

После успешного завершения загрузки файла и появления сообщения об успехе не спешите запускать базу в обычном режиме пользователя. Первым делом необходимо выполнить тестирование и исправление информационной базы. Эта процедура проверяет логическую целостность таблиц, индексов и ссылок между объектами, которые могли быть нарушены в процессе записи.

Для запуска проверки в конфигураторе выберите пункт меню Администрирование -> Тестирование и исправление информационной базы. В открывшемся окне рекомендуется отметить все пункты, включая «Пересчет итогов» и «Проверку логической целостности». Это займет дополнительное время, но гарантирует стабильную работу системы в дальнейшем.

Если база данных работает в режиме предприятия, проверьте ключевые справочники и документы, которые были затронуты при обновлении. Убедитесь, что пользователи могут создавать новые документы и проводить их. Особое внимание уделите регистрам накопления: ошибки в них могут проявиться не сразу, а только при формировании отчетов.

💡

После загрузки больших объемов данных обязательно выполните команду «Пересчет итогов» для всех регистров. Это предотвратит расхождения между данными в документах и цифрами в отчетах.

Автоматизация процесса через командную строку

Для системных администраторов, которым требуется регулярно выполнять загрузку данных (например, в ночное время для тестовых сред), ручной вход в конфигуратор может быть неудобным. Платформа поддерживает запуск операций из командной строки с использованием ключей. Это позволяет интегрировать процесс загрузки в скрипты автоматизации или задачи планировщика.

Синтаксис команды предполагает указание пути к исполняемому файлу платформы, имени базы и ключа /LoadIB. Ниже приведен пример команды для файловой базы. Обратите внимание, что для клиент-серверного варианта синтаксис подключения будет отличаться и потребует указания сервера и имени базы в кластере.

"C:\Program Files\1cv8\8.3.22.1234\bin\1cv8.exe" CONFIGURE /F"C:\Bases\TestBase" /LoadIB"D:\Backups\base_2026.dt" /N"Admin" /P"Password"

Использование автоматизации снижает влияние человеческого фактора, но требует тщательной отработки сценариев обработки ошибок. Скрипт должен уметь определять успешность завершения процесса по коду возврата и отправлять уведомления администратору в случае сбоя.

Можно ли загрузить.dt файл, не заходя в конфигуратор?

Нет, штатными средствами платформы загрузка файла выгрузки (.dt) возможна только через интерфейс конфигуратора или с использованием ключа командной строки /LoadIB, который по сути запускает скрытый режим конфигуратора. Через интерфейс «1С:Предприятие» эта функция недоступна.

Что делать, если после загрузки база не запускается?

Попробуйте запустить базу в режиме конфигуратора и выполнить процедуру «Тестирование и исправление». Если это не помогло, проверьте журнал регистрации на наличие критических ошибок при старте. Возможно, версия платформы несовместима с версией конфигурации внутри файла.

Сколько времени занимает загрузка файла размером 5 Гб?

Время зависит от скорости диска (SSD или HDD) и мощности процессора. На современном SSD процесс может занять 10-20 минут. На обычном жестком диске (HDD) это время может увеличиться до 40-60 минут и более.

Сохраняются ли пользователи базы при загрузке.dt?

Да, файл.dt содержит полную копию информационной базы, включая список пользователей и их права. Однако, если вы загружаете файл в существующую базу, все текущие пользователи будут заменены на тех, что были в файле выгрузки.